25 NCAC 01E .1011. DISCRETIONARY TYPES OF OTHER MANAGEMENT APPROVED LEAVE
-
(a) An appointing authority may grant leave with pay to an employee for any of the following purposes:
(1) to participate in volunteer emergency and rescue services in accordance with 25 NCAC 01E .1607(a) and (b);
(2) to participate in specialized disaster relief services with the American Red Cross in accordance with 166A-30-166A-32;
(3) to donate blood and bone marrow in accordance with 25 NCAC 01E .1607(c);
(4) to donate organs up to 30 days in accordance with 25 NCAC 01E .1607(c);
(5) to reward an employee for a suggestion that is adopted under the NC Thinks Program or under the agency's Governor's Awards for Excellence Program in accordance with 25 NCAC 01E .0212; and
(6) to attend conferences that are associated with an employee's work, but that are not required as a work assignment.
(b) The standards for granting leave with pay shall be left to each agency. There shall be no loss of pay or leave time associated with leave under this Rule.
